to solve for j first you need to cross multiply;
j × 35 = 42 × 55
35j = 2,310
j = 2,310 ÷ 35 (did the inverse operation)
j = 66

12x - 4y = -8
y = 3x + 2
Rewrite the first equation
12x + 8 = 4y
3x + 2 = y
As you see, the first and second equation are actually the same, meaning there's an infinite number of solutions.
